C9 HRC is a 2009 Honda Cbr 1000 RR-9 in Orange with a 999c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 87.5%.
Across all 2009 Honda Cbr 1000 RR-9 models, the average MOT pass rate is 89.2% with a typical mileage of 12,228 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Cbr 1000 RR-9 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 26 recorded failures. If you're considering buying C9 HRC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Cbr 1000 RR-9 typically stays on UK roads for around 17 years. At 17 years old, this Honda Cbr 1000 RR-9 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
